r = randi([iMin,iMax],m,n)在开区间(iMin,iMax)生成mXn型随机矩阵 matlab中生成随机数主要有三个函数:rand, randn,randi 1,rand 生成均匀分布的伪随机数。分布在(0~1)之间 主要语法:rand(m,n)生成m行n列的均匀分布的伪随机数 rand(m,n,'double')生成指定精度的均匀分布的伪随机...
banner学习MATLAB请关注这里:MATLAB实例系列教程问题:Matlab中怎么产生-1到1之间的随机数_问题描述:答案1::x=2*(rand(m,n)-0.5)产生m*n个数,他们构成一个矩阵。。。一楼正解、、、例如:;;x=2*(rand(5,5)-0.5)x=-0.78670.7374-0.1372-0.72790.70610.9238-0.83110.82130.73860.2441-0.9907-0.2004-0.63630....
产生m*n个数,他们构成一个矩阵。。。一楼正解、、、例如:>> x=2*(rand(5,5)-0.5)x = -0.7867 0.7374 -0.1372 -0.7279 0.7061 0.9238 -0.8311 0.8213 0.7386 0.2441 -0.9907 -0.2004 -0.6363 0.1594 -0.2981 0.5498 -0.48...
Matlab自带函数randperm(n)产生1到n的整数的无重复的随机排列,利用它就可以得到无重复的随机数。function p = randperm(n);RANDPERM Random permutation.RANDPERM(n) is a random permutation of the integers from 1 to n.For example, RANDPERM(6) might be [2 4 5 6 1 3].Note that RANDPER...
A=rand() 得到一个0到1之间的随机小数 A=rand(M,N) 得到一个0到1之间的M×N阶的随机矩阵
产生随机数 #方法一 # echo $RANDOM|md5sum # echo $RANDOM|md5sum|cut -c 1-8 #方法二 # openssl rand -base64 8|md5sum # openssl rand -base64 8|md5sum|cut -c 1-8 #方法三 # date +%s%N|md5sum # date +%s%N|md5sum|cut -c 1-8 ...
MATLAB 函数 rand 产生在区间 (0, 1)的均匀随机数,它是平均分布在 (0,1)之间。一个称... ,rand(m,n),其结果分别产生一矩阵含n×n个随机数和一矩... 如何用matlab产生0到1之间的随机小数 用rand命令可以产生0到1之间的随机小数,如:a=rand(3),结果是: a = 0.8147 0.9134 0.2785 0.9058 0.6324 0.54...
回答:A = vpa(rand(1,10),10)
z(m,n)矩阵没有出现全为0的数。>> topic=10;for m=1:6; for n=1:5;z(m,n)=int8(rand()*topic);end;end >> z z = 8 9 1 9 6 1 3 5 10 10 2 10 10 5 8 1 4 9 8 10 7 0 8 9 7 8 7 4 ...
产生随机数,1,导包importjava.util.Random;2,创建对象Random变量名=newRandow();例:Randomran=newRandom();3,获取随机数intnumber=ran.nextInt(10);//范围[0,10),不包括10包括0...